COMPANY BACKGROUND
(GLOBUS STORES Pvt. Ltd,)
Globus, one of the youngest and fastest growing fashion apparel retail chains in India.
Globus positioned itself as a store for customers age group catering from 18-35 years,
which was ignored by most players in the market. Globus is customer oriented
and friendly providing Trendy & Affordable garments to its customers with its tag
line Globus
just like u and just for u!!!
Globus - one of the leading chain of Fashion Apparel Retailers in the country. Part of
the KP Raheja Group of Companies One of the most prestigious business houses in the
country.
.
Globus Stores Pvt. Ltd. was formed to contribute in the revolution sweeping the retail
industry. Globus promises to bring about a perceptible change in the way apparel and
lifestyle retailing has been carried so far.
Towards this end, modern international technology has been brought in and heavy
investments have been made in investing and acquiring the best, tried and tested
processes and procedures of operation. Globus is one of the leading chains of retail
store in the country. IT is part of the highly diversified R. Raheja group of companies
one of the prestigious business houses in the country.

VARIANTS OF SUPPLY CHAIN


A) Channel of Distribution
To maintain the stock in warehouse or to transfer the stock to retailers, dealers, A wide
choice of Channels is available. These include dealers, retailers, stockists, wholesalers,
distributors, and, World Wide Web, etc.

B) Supply Chain Configurations


A supply chain has a number of participants. Sources of supplies, storage or stocking
stations, and distribution channels till he supplies reach to end-customer constitute some
of the major participants.

C) Inventory
This constitutes the core of SCM. The major costs of a supply chain, the level of
customer satisfaction, the business growth (or fall) are largely influenced by the
inventory strategy. There are several issues which are at conflict with each other and are
required to be resolved.
Higher inventory in warehouse helps in making the goods easily available to customers
and result in growth of sales but this will simultaneously increase costs and bring down
revenues.
The determination of the demand of the products for the period considered. Many
products in the market have s seasonal demand which is governed by factors such as
festivals, weather (seasons), etc. Many other follow regular cycle. There are products
which find market . When there is scarcity of alternatives.
Demand planning is needed as it enables the company to organize its sourcing and
stocking policies. The economics of a total system can go haywire if demand planning
finally finds no resemblance to the actual market conditions. On the other hand an
accurate demand forecast will result in totally smooth operations.

D) Co-ordination with suppliers

Suppliers and manufacturers operate rather independently . suppliers have little


information on what manufacturers need until they receive order from manufacturers
need until they receive order from manufacturers. Similarly, manufacturers do not know
materials are available with suppliers until they place a order and get a corresponding
response.
The status of information with manufacturers as to what is in the stock with the
distributors, dealers, and retailers is hardly available and. Many stockists. Also consider
disclosure of this type of information of stocks as uncalled for as this is confidential.
But in efficient SCM, manufacturers, suppliers, distribution channels, and Customers
are linked in the form of chain to develop and deliver products as a single organization
of pooled skills and resources.

SUPPPLIER
Vendors are the very important part of supply chain process .Because they are those
parties who supplies the goods to a retail store. So it is considered that they run the
businesses of Retail.
In the process of selecting a particular vendor for meeting the critical inputs
requirement, one relies on the vendor capabilities. Any failure on the part of vendor can
have a crippling effect on the buyer.
Therefore, it is essential that when selecting a vendor for strategic sourcing, evaluation
should include the following parameter relating to the vendor.

Financial Health,
Technology employed and technical capabilities,
R & D Facilities.
Quality Control mechanism,
ISO 9002 certification,
Previous track record of vendor regarding reliability (percentage ontime) and
quality (mean time between failure),
Prevailing industrial relations scenario at vendors company, and
Commodity allocation (preferential treatment in the event of shortage).Vendor
has to qualify certain essentialities before supplying inventory to globus.

TRANSPORTER

Transportation is defined as the physical flow of material and finished goods from point
of origin to point of use to stores that meet customers need at a profit. It becomes
very important to plan the process and an information activity so an integrative process
that optimizes the flow of material and supplies through the organization and its
operations to the customer.
The Transporter has to collect the Merchandise from the Vendor Site and Transfer it
down to various destination or it can be the respective Stores for Sales. Globus transport
goods with the help of no. of logistic companies. Like- Gati, future group supply chain,
DTDC, safexpress .

MOTHER DISTRIBUTION CENTER WAREHOUSE


The Mother warehouse at Mumbai uses master of merchandise (mms) system that
promises to identify the Inventory with planning and real time data for quicker decision
making.

OUTBOUND LOGISTICS
Warehouse executive Starts performing the Task for Outward when DM/ADM or
Category fires Stock report for analysis. And rises Stock Transfer Order for
transformation of Inventory from Warehouse to The Floor Shop at store. Inventory can
only move from warehouse to the store If and Only Stock Transfer Note (STN) by
the Authorized person in the store he can be Department Manager / Assistant
Department Manager.

If the requirement arises for the brands other than globus then purchase order is
required .this purchase order is made by supply chain executive and signed bypurchase
manager .
In case if the goods are imported to UP from other state
four Stated forms are as below :Uttar Pradesh
West Bengal (Kolkata)
Madhya Pradesh (Indore)
Haryana (Goods worth above Rs. 20,000

Form 31
Form 42
Form 48
Form 38

Incase If the Vendor is Indigenous and belongs to same State or his site is located within
the same city then he has to obtain the OC(Originating Certificate) which he arrange
from his organization because that will also be registered .
OC is to be affixed on the Invoice Paper and the Total value of goods for Shipment is to
mention on the OC as well.
Vendor has to affix bar codes on the goods for delivery. These bar codes are issued to
them at time of Purchase Order Generation by the Category.

TREATMENT FOR STOCK SHORTAGES AND DAMAGES OF


INVENTORY
Shortages and damages in inventory occur at many points in the whole supply chain
Process. It occurs from: Vendor to warehouse in warehouse. From warehouse to store
In store At all the places, they occur due to some different regions so we discuss all
these in detail. I divide shortages and damages into two categories one when it occurs in
warehouse and other when it occurs in store. The fig. A which is given below is show
how the stock is moves in the supply chain but the fig. B gives the movement of stock
when there is some damage or shortage at the various points in the supply chain.

Discrepancy Report
After entering the material in the MMS Executive identify the actual quantity which we
get and after that a discrepancy note is made by the WH person which tells they get and
what they get and also about the damaged items and this note is passed to vendor and
zonal office also so that vendor get payment according to actual quantity. Then
Damages Report are Mailed to Vendor and Transporter with the written document
presented on value chain is debited. From Transporters Account. Shortages are

Informed to Vendor by Mail and to the Category also to the Commercial Department
with the invoices of Vendor and respectively. They also debited at time of Payment.

INTRODUCTION TO MARKET POTENTIAL


ANDCATCHEMENT ANALYSIS
Market Potential
Market Potential is the total amount of a product/service that customers will purchase
within as specified period of time at a specific level of industry wide marketing activity
or estimated maximum total sales revenue of all suppliers of a product in a market
during certain period of time.
This is an important aspect of marketing since one has to do market research related to
his industry product which can be business to consumer or business to business.
Market potential is basically carried out to know the strength in the industry also to
allocate the target to the sales force based on optimum market research which normally
includes the customers requirement and their expansion plans, investment etc. With
optimum information a company can know amount of investment for a product, also for
a particular area.

Total Market Demand


The total market demand for a product or service is the total volume that would be
bought by a defined consumer group in a defined geographic area in a defined time
period in a defined marketing environment under a defined level and mix of industry
marketing effort. Total market demand is not a fixed number but a function of the stated
conditions.

Market Demand

Shows the relationship between total market demand and various market conditions. In
this figure, upper limit of market demand is called

Market Potential
Companies have developed various practical methods for estimating total market
demand. A common method to estimate total market demand is as follows:Q= n q p
Where
Q= total market demand
n = number of possible buyers in the market
q = quantity purchased by an average buyer per year
p = price of an avg. Unit

Benefits of Market Potential Analysis:

Understand market potential for a single store, network of stores or anew market.
Deploy resources effectively by ranking markets in priority order.
Forecast total opportunity in terms of number of customers and revenue potential.
Estimate your market share.
A market potential analysis may include:

A customer profile to understand where to find more like them


Market penetration and market share reports showing performance in existing
markets and expected performance in new markets
Market ranking reports allowing you to prioritize resource deployment into new
markets

BOTTOM UP OR TOP DOWN MARKET ANALYSIS


A Bottom Up approach to market sizing starts with a company customers. How much
and often do they buy? What is their profile? How many potential customers do you
have in the market based on your customer profiles? How can you reach them?
A Top Down approach starts with market and industry data. It takes a close look at
geographic market area and profiles the consumers and/or businesses to let you know
their propensity to buy your products and services.
Estimating the market or market potential for a new business or business expansion is
critical in determining the economic feasibility of a venture. But market potential is
very essential for the company and by knowing market potential a company can make
its position in the market by finding how many players are there in that sector.

CATCHMENT ANALYSIS
If a company doesnt know who its shoppers are, how can company give them
what they want? If company doesnt know where they come from, how can
company communicate with them? Finding answers to these questions is vital but
catchment analysis is very helpful in that.
A company or retail store will be able to optimize its activities if and only if
company knows its market in depth. Its market penetration, its success and its
potential depend on geographical factors, hard to grasp, hard to fully understand,
but catchment analysis is very helpful.
In the catchment analysis, first part is the area mapping of that local market and
through that finds the locations of the competitors, customers
and traffic between them. Through that we quantify the sizes and potentials
of that local catchment areas and market of that area as whole.

With the help of catchment analysis, company knows the best location for
business, target and potential customers

Type of catchment area


There are four type of catchment area that is following ---

Unitary Catchment
It is hub of the catchment area around the outlet, from where maximum number of
people comes to the retail stores for shopping.

Secondary Catchment
This area is called secondary catchment area which is around 2 km far away retail stores
from where some people come to the shop for shopping.

Tertiary Catchment
The area from where only some selected or loyal customers come to the retail stores
that is more than 2 km far from outlet.

Outer Catchment
Outer catchment area is totally outer area from where only less no. of person sometimes
comes to the out.

PROCESS FOR DAILY REPLENISHMENT FROM


STORE STOCK ROOM

PURPOSE: To make daily replenishment procedure more efficient

PROCESS: Stores Supply Chain Executive who comes in morning shift will open
WINDSS and will generate Sales Persons Sales report of last day. He will print report
in xl format; will segregate data of each department. Data will be according to the Sales
Associates Ids. Supply Chain Executive will be provided department wise sales ids by
Manager. The data will have last days Sold SKUs, Description of styles, Total Quantity
and Value. After segregation of each departments data, Supply Chain Executive will
give the sheet to support staff to replenish the stocks of each department from Back
Stock Room which has already been sold last day.

Following is the process:


The process is followed on the next page with proper details and images.

STEP 1: HOW TO GENERATE REPORT

Open WINDSS IDIn Sales Report, click on Sales Person Sales Report and then Click on Print Report.

Now Select Date and Press Select > Enter START DATE (e.g.- 13/09/2012)> Then
Enter END DATE (e.g. 13/09/2012)

Now Enter START ID (e.g.- For Pacific- 33001)> Then Enter END ID (e.g.- 33999).
PRESS ENTER.

The report will be generating by default where your WINDSS File is saved. Open your
WINDSS folder> Open REPORTS folder> Then Open SALES file in Excel format.

STEP 2: MAKE SEPARATE SHEET FOR EACH DEPARTMENT:

Excel File will be like Following Image:

Now, you can see there will be data of each staff with their respective ID. In above
image Salesperson Id: 33001 is visible followed by 33004 and so on. What we need to
do is, we will select only SKUs of all staffs and will paste it on other Fresh Excel
Sheets.

Make separate sheet for separate departments: Managers will give all departments
staff IDs to Supply Chain Guy. For example: Suppose 33001 to 33010 Staff Ids belong
to Mens Wear Category. Then, well copy all SKUs of 33001 to 33010 IDs to a
separate sheet named as Mens. Do same for Western and Indian departments like
following image.

You can see in above image that we have made separate sheets for each department as
according to their respective staffs ID. Please note that Supply Chain Guy should be
aware about the IDs of staffs. Now we will segregate each Departments Data.

STEP 3: HOW TO SEGREGATE EXCEL DATA

We have to select only SKUs and well have all data in fresh excel sheet of different
departments. For segregation we will paste all SKUs of all staffs one by one. After
pasting same on new sheet, well again select all SKUs and will click on Data > Text
to Column> Next like following image:

In Convert Text to Columns Wizard,


Click on Next > Next> Finish.

Now your data will be in separate columns. Now Sort SKUs in ascending order
(Select SKUs Column>Go to Data>Sort>Sort>Ascending>Ok) and you will get
all similar styles in sequence. It will help you in bringing out all styles from Back stock
room easily because we store all styles category wise in Back stock room. Format your
final excel sheets of all departments as according to your need and give sheets printout
to your staffs so that they can replenish merchandise which has already been sold last
day.

STEP 4: WHAT IF SAME STYLES ARE NOT AVAILABLE IN STORES BACK


STOCK ROOM
Same has to be rechecked in MMS whether styles are available in Store If its available
then he has to search for it himself if not available, details of the same will be emailed
to the concern merchandiser asking for replenishments.

Rahejas Globus Retail Chain Forays Into E-commerce


Rajan Raheja Group owned fashion retail brand Globus Stores Pvt Ltd has launched an
e-commerce enabled websiteGlobusstores.com.
On the offline side, Globus has 28 stores across India and plans to have 75 in the next
four years.
On April 29th, the company announced that online shopping was available via
Facebook and within a couple of hours, saw its first customer from Mumbai making a
purchase online.
Apparel selling online is catching up very fast. Consumers today want to check out
latest fashion and buy online. The previous trend of demanding a look and feel of
material, and trying out apparel is gone, said Meheriar Patel CTO & Head IT,
Globus Stores Pvt Ltd.
DEVELOPMENT
The retailer has not invested huge sums on setting up an online storefront.
Globusstores.com was created completely on cloud from conceptualisation to
development and customisation. We have kept our costs low, said Patel.
Globusstores.com is powered by Mumbai-based digital commerce startup SociaLinked.
is founded by Cory York, who was previously the India managing director at Canada
based Novator Sytems, an e-commerce software developer. York is a member of the ecommerce committee for the Internet & Mobile Association of India (IAMAI). We are
pleased to help Globus with their first e-commerce store launch. More importantly this
is a great event for the industry as a whole. We need to get more main stream retailers
online and selling to increase consumer confidence in online buying, said York.
It took just three months to set up a raw site, and work out what is needed online
because our requirements are different. SociaLinked also helped us in customising the

first phase of the website and helping us build interfaces with back end, couriers and
payment gateways, said Patel. Globus has launched the site and is now synchronising
processes.

OFFERINGS
There are three categories on the homepage Mens Collection, Womens Collection and
Gift Voucher. Apparel available for purchase include TShirts, jackets, coats, jeans,
skirts, jumpers and cardigans, ethnic wear and accessories for men and women. The
website is offering free shipping on all orders over Rs 1000.
Gift vouchers for amounts starting from Rs. 101 to Rs. 1001 are also being offered on
the site, which can be redeemed in the physical outlets but not online.

SHIPPING
Globusstores.com ships to 5,000 pincodes in India, according to the site. The company
has tied up with courier company Aramex to deliver across India. In phase 2,
Globusstores.com will offer worldwide coverage, said Patel.
WHAT NEXT
Globus opts to tread cautiously and did not share sales expectations for the e-commerce
site. In the next 6-8 months, we will try to achieve our best as a fashion, apparel
vendor online. Regarding the target, only time will tell, Patel said, conservatively.
Partnerships will be part of Globus online play. We see e-commerce not just as a
medium to further the brand but also to engage in various tie ups with online agencies
so you can sell through partners, said Patel. Globus has partnered with Indiatimes.com
for gift vouchers and SociaLinkeds gift voucher aggregation site Giftcardsindia.in.
GiftcardsIndia also powers gift vouchers on other e-commerce sites such as
Homeshop18.com.
